Artur Wollschlaeger – Panzer-Regiment 35 (4. Panzer-Division)

Original Postwar Signature on a Postwar Photo & Letter of Artur Wollschlaeger. Oberleutnant Artur Wollschlaeger (24.05.1916 in Jachzenbrück † 01.06.1987 in Bamberg) earned the Ritterkreuz des Eisernen Kreuzes on January 12, 1942 as Oberleutnant und Chef of the 2. Kompanie/ Panzer-Regiment 35 of the 4. Panzer-Division.
